- MY portion of the Emulator Refresh Project is complete! Hope you guys enjoy!
Froggyface has been kind enough to give me developer access to his Github projects.
My goals are very simple.
- Add the visual ROM selector you see in snes9x-pb and pcsx-reARMed-pb
- Ensure all emulators have the ability to do at least one savestate per game.
- Ensure all Emulators can save/load games.
If anyone would like features, now would be the time to request them. Please do so in the following manner:
Emulator: YOUREMUHERE
Feature: Short feature title (savestates)
Description: what you would like done, in detail, how it should work.
While all requests are appreciated, I am only one person, and they may take some time.
I should also note, this is not due to neglect on froggy's behalf, he is very busy, and I wanted to help him out.
Emulators to be covered:
- FCEUXpb - done!
- VBAMpb - done!
- DGEN - done!
- snes9x-pb - done!
- GBColor-pb - done!
Completed Updates: FCEUXpb, VBAMpb, snes9x-pb, GBColor-pb, DGEN
Progress: Complete! I have the big ones done. Froggy will be responsible for atari/hugo.Last edited by jtokarchuk; 05-10-12 at 10:23 PM.
04-26-12 07:59 AMLike 20 - Mini FAQ:
Why are you doing this?
To ensure all emulators have the same functions available, and are standardized.
How long will this take?
I work in my spare time. I have had less of that lately. I will do my best to complete them in a timely manner.
Why did my feature not get implemented?
I am keeping all features recorded. The main goal is to get them all to the same level of functionality. If an advanced feature was requested, it may have to wait.Last edited by jtokarchuk; 04-26-12 at 08:07 AM.
patmur2010 likes this.04-26-12 08:00 AMLike 1 - This was the goal with emumaster. It has a consistent front-end that allows you to run a number of emulators. It has save states, button mapping, customisable controls etc.
Only problem is stupid RIM limitation that you can only run one graphical app per sandbox. Any ideas around this issue?
If I could get that fixed, it would greatly speed up your refresh project.
Would be interested in:
1) a way to hand over libscreen to second app or;
2) integrating all the emulators in to the launcher.Last edited by xsacha; 04-26-12 at 08:35 AM.
04-26-12 08:33 AMLike 0 - This was the goal with emumaster. It has a consistent front-end that allows you to run a number of emulators. It has save states, button mapping, customisable controls etc.
Only problem is stupid RIM limitation that you can only run one graphical app per sandbox. Any ideas around this issue?
If I could get that fixed, it would greatly speed up your refresh project.
Would be interested in:
1) a way to hand over libscreen to second app or;
2) integrating all the emulators in to the launcher.
If not, I am planning on supporting both. These emulators were my foot-in-the-door with this community, and I do not want to leave them behind.
I will look into that.KermEd likes this.04-26-12 10:43 AMLike 1 - Emulator: VBAMpb
Feature: Smaller Screen
Description: As it is now the controllers are blocking the screen. Would be nicer if the screen is smaller so the screen isnt blocked.
Thanks a lot. Hard work is appreciated.jtokarchuk and KermEd like this.04-26-12 11:40 AMLike 2 - Emulator: ALL
Feature: bluetooth controller
Description: i know this is not possible as of right now. maybe with some new tools announced at BBworld we might get lucky. Just hoping its on the top of the list when it is possible PS you guys are great and thanks for all the hard work !!04-26-12 11:56 AMLike 4 - PlZ!
VBAMpb
Feature: multiple saves like ps1 emulator, and swipe to change game
Description : Be able to save the game by on screen button then at the same time be able to save in the game. Basically the same important functionality of the ps1 emulatorpatmur2010 likes this.04-26-12 01:30 PMLike 1 -
- 04-26-12 01:42 PMLike 1
- It is possible. Will be on the backburner for now as it will be a large change. As long as the resolution is no greater than 600px wide it should not be an issue, just will have to make it learn "states" , different configurations when portrait and landscape.04-26-12 01:50 PMLike 2
-
RIM has big plans we just not sure what they will deliver on in the end.04-26-12 03:08 PMLike 0 - Emulator vbam
Feature not make screen smaller controls maybe more transparent + screw save states allow in game saving like pcsx
Emulator pcsx
Feature make more like snes 9x where a button is reserved for opening game switch menu and swiping down allows button movement
Emulator all
Feature it seems controls are blocking vision in some games and others it doesn't make a big difference so possibly add a widescreen button (I honestly don't like how snes and pcsx only in middle of screen
Thnx for creating this thread
PS if rim has some extra Bluetooth compatibility in the update after Bob jam mounting Bluetooth keyboard/controller as player 2 after www find out what rim is adding on there end tnx04-26-12 03:54 PMLike 0 - Awesome initiative! The emulator ports are some nice pieces of quality homebrew. I'm always happy to read about active development on PB... and this is a great example of OSS and cooperation between devs.
This maintenance initiative will bring some much welcome updates to less older console emus and the standardization will make the update process easier... and maybe allow EmuMaster to become evolve into a single unified common front-end.Last edited by joaosousa; 04-26-12 at 04:57 PM.
04-26-12 04:52 PMLike 0 - Yes, emumaster is a front-end that runs other emulators (the ones already ported by you and others).
For example, the PSX emulator is identical to the one ported already (PSX ReARMed from Maemo). You would replace this with the ported version.
Same with the NES/SNES for eg.
Emumaster isn't an emulator but a front-end to the other community emulators.
The idea is that emumaster does what you're trying to do.04-26-12 07:43 PMLike 0 - Yes, emumaster is a front-end that runs other emulators (the ones already ported by you and others).
For example, the PSX emulator is identical to the one ported already (PSX ReARMed from Maemo). You would replace this with the ported version.
Same with the NES/SNES for eg.
Emumaster isn't an emulator but a front-end to the other community emulators.
The idea is that emumaster does what you're trying to do.04-26-12 07:50 PMLike 0 - 04-26-12 07:52 PMLike 0
- I am continuing on with this project until we make decisions on emumaster.
Progress on FCEUXpb:
(ROM Selector on FCEUXpb)
(Error Dialog if no ROMS in directory)
FCEUXpb will also create misc/roms/nes for you now, if it does not exist.
Sending the bar to froggy for upload to github.04-26-12 10:55 PMLike 0 - Hello there i dont see pcsx-reARMed-pb emulator in to be covered , is it gonna be there also did you by the chance get the VBANpb emulator fixed with all the bugs and such. P.s Is IT POSSIBLE TO REQUEST ! WIDESCREEN FOR ALL EMULATORS AND CUSTOMIZATION CONTROL FEATURE TO PUT BUTTONS IN THE SPOT YOU DESIRE! sorry but had to caps so he can get the picture04-26-12 11:00 PMLike 0
- pcsx has more functionality than these. Catalyst is very capable. If he wants help, he will ask it of me. I will continue to help him when the other emulators are up to par
Request noted.04-26-12 11:03 PMLike 0 -
-
- Forum
- BlackBerry PlayBook Forums
- PlayBook Apps & Games
The Emulator Refresh Project
LINK TO POST COPIED TO CLIPBOARD